>>>> However, this is generic code and for the above to work we have to
>>>> enforce x86-specific CFLAGS for it. What is the preferred way to do
>>>> that?
>>>>
>>>
>>> That's a question for Michal and the kbuild list. Michal?
>>
>> (I was offline last week).
>>
>> The _preferred_ way probably is not to do it :), but otherwise you can
>> set CFLAGS_hweight.o depending on CONFIG_X86(_32|_64), just like you do
>> in arch/x86/lib/Makefile already.
>
> Wouldn't it be better if we had something like ARCH_CFLAGS_hweight.o
> which gets set in the arch Makefile instead?

We could, but is it worth it if there is only one potential user so far?
IMO just put the condition to lib/Makefile now and if there turn out to
be more cases like this, we can add support for ARCH_CFLAGS_foo.o then.
